October 3, 2025

Sean S Odell

Explore ideas, tips guide and info Sean S Odell

Cannes Lions 2025 Location

Cannes Lions 2025 Location. The cannes lions international festival of creativity is held every year in cannes, a city on the southern coast of france. The first ever luxury & lifestyle lions were announced on thursday along with the brand experience and activation lions, creative business transformation.


Cannes Lions 2025 Location

The 2025 lions creativity rankings & report brings you the ultimate global benchmark for the world’s creative marketing. Wherever you’re at in your creative career, coming to cannes lions will leave you with.

Cannes Lions 2025 Location Images References :